Proper Nutrition for Muscle Growth

When it comes to gaining muscle mass fast, proper nutrition is key. Without the right fuel, your muscles won’t have the energy they need to grow and improve. In this section, we’ll discuss some key strategies and tips for optimizing your nutrition to support muscle growth.

Fueling Your Muscles with the Right Macronutrients

One of the most important aspects of proper nutrition for muscle growth is ensuring you’re getting the right macronutrients. These include protein, carbohydrates, and fats. Let’s break down each one and figure out how much you should be consuming:

Macronutrient Function Food Sources Recommended Serving
Protein Build and repair muscles Lean meats, fish, eggs, Greek yogurt 1-1.5 grams per pound of body weight
Carbohydrates Provide energy Whole grains, rice, pasta, fruits, vegetables 2-3 grams per pound of body weight
Fats Aid in hormone production and supply essential vitamins and minerals Nuts, seeds, avocado, olive oil, cheese 0.5-1 gram per pound of body weight

Timing and Interval of Meals

In addition to getting the right macronutrients, the timing and interval of your meals can also impact your muscle growth. Many experts recommend having 4-6 smaller meals throughout the day, with a focus on consuming protein-rich foods before and after your workouts. This provides a steady supply of nutrients to fuel your muscles and aids in recovery.

Hydration and Supplements

Staying hydrated is crucial for muscle growth. Aim to drink at least 8 glasses of water per day, and consider adding electrolytes to your water for added hydration. Additionally, supplements like creatine and branched-chain amino acids (BCAAs) can be beneficial for muscle growth and recovery. Consult with a nutritionist or trainer to determine the right supplements for your needs.

The Importance of Protein in Building Muscle

When it comes to building muscle, protein is a crucial nutrient that plays a specific role in helping you gain mass and strength. Protein is made up of amino acids, which are the building blocks of your muscles. Consuming enough protein is essential for muscle repair and growth.

Protein is especially important after a workout because it helps repair the muscle fibers that were broken down during exercise. By consuming protein within a window of two hours after your workout, you can maximize muscle protein synthesis and promote muscle recovery.

There are many sources of protein that you can incorporate into your diet. Some of the best sources include chicken, fish, lean beef, eggs, dairy products like yogurt and whey protein, and plant-based options like tofu and lentils. It’s important to consume a variety of protein sources to ensure you’re getting all the essential amino acids your body needs for muscle growth.

In addition to consuming protein from food, you may also consider protein supplements. Whey protein powder is a popular and effective supplement for increasing protein intake. It’s fast-digesting and rich in essential amino acids, making it an excellent choice for post-workout recovery.

When it comes to how much protein you should consume, it depends on factors such as your body weight, goals, and activity level. As a general guideline, the National Academy of Sports Medicine (NASM) recommends consuming 0.5-0.8 grams of protein per pound of body weight per day for muscle growth and maintenance.

Effective Workout Strategies for Muscle Gain

Gaining muscle mass requires not only a solid nutrition plan but also an effective workout routine. In this section, we will explore some tried and tested strategies that can help you build muscle quickly and efficiently.

1. Focus on Compound Exercises

When it comes to muscle gain, compound exercises should be the foundation of your workout routine. These exercises target multiple muscle groups at once, allowing you to lift heavier weights and stimulate more muscle growth. Some examples of compound exercises include squats, deadlifts, bench presses, and pull-ups.

2. Lift Heavy Weights

If your goal is to build muscle, then you need to challenge yourself with heavy weights. By lifting weights that are close to your maximum capacity, you force your muscles to adapt and grow. Aim to perform 8-12 reps per set, using a weight that causes muscle fatigue by the last few reps.

3. Incorporate Progressive Overload

To ensure continuous muscle growth, you need to progressively overload your muscles over time. This means gradually increasing the weight, reps, or sets in your workouts. By challenging your muscles with new stimuli, you stimulate further growth and prevent plateaus.

3. Deadlifts

Deadlifts are a full-body exercise that primarily target your back, glutes, and hamstrings. They also engage your core and grip strength. Deadlifts can be performed with a barbell or dumbbells, and it’s essential to maintain proper form throughout the movement. Start with a weight that allows you to perform the exercise with good form and gradually increase the weight as you get stronger.

4. Shoulder Press

The shoulder press is an exercise that targets your shoulders and upper back muscles. It can be done with dumbbells, a barbell, or a shoulder press machine. Start with a weight that challenges you but allows you to perform the exercise with proper form. Avoid excessive arching in your lower back and make sure to engage your core muscles for stability.

Tips: If you have any shoulder pain or discomfort, opt for seated shoulder presses or use lighter weights until you build up enough strength.

5. Tricep Pushdown

The tricep pushdown is an isolation exercise that specifically targets your triceps. It can be done using a cable machine or resistance bands. Focus on keeping your elbows close to your sides and squeeze your triceps at the end of each rep. Start with a weight that challenges you but allows you to maintain proper form throughout the exercise.

Tips: Vary the grip by using different attachments or perform the exercise with one arm at a time to further isolate your triceps.

The Role of Rest and Recovery in Muscle Growth

When it comes to gaining muscle mass, an effective workout routine is crucial. However, many people overlook the importance of rest and recovery in the muscle growth process. Rest and recovery allow your muscles to repair and rebuild, leading to faster gains and minimized risk of injury.

One component of rest and recovery is getting enough sleep. During sleep, your body releases hormones that promote muscle growth and repair. Aim to get at least 7-9 hours of quality sleep each night to maximize your muscle gains.

In addition to sleep, proper nutrition is essential for muscle recovery. Consuming enough calories and macronutrients is crucial for supplying your body with the energy and nutrients it needs to repair and build muscle. Be sure to focus on a balanced diet that includes lean proteins like chicken and whey, as well as healthy fats from sources like almonds and nuts.

Recovery also includes giving your muscles time to rest between workouts. Overloading your muscles without proper recovery can lead to excessive fatigue and increase the risk of injury. Aim to have at least one or two days of rest each week to allow your muscles to recover and grow.

During your rest days, you can engage in low-impact activities like walking or yoga to promote blood flow and aid in recovery. This can also help prevent muscle stiffness and improve flexibility.

Another important aspect of recovery is avoiding excessive lifting or training volume. While it’s important to challenge your muscles to stimulate growth, constantly pushing your limits without appropriate recovery can hinder progress and increase the risk of injury. Listen to your body and give yourself enough time to recover between sets, exercises, and training sessions.

Lastly, it’s worth noting that certain supplements can also aid in muscle recovery. Branched-chain amino acids (BCAAs) and creatine, for example, have been shown to improve muscle protein synthesis and reduce muscle damage.

FAQ

What are some effective exercises for gaining muscle mass?

Some effective exercises for gaining muscle mass include compound exercises such as squats, deadlifts, bench press, and military press. These exercises target multiple muscle groups and stimulate muscle growth.

How often should I work out to gain muscle mass?

To gain muscle mass, it is recommended to work out at least 3-4 times a week. It is important to give your muscles time to rest and recover between workouts.

What should I eat to support muscle growth?

To support muscle growth, it is important to consume a diet high in protein. Foods such as lean meats, fish, eggs, dairy products, and legumes are all good sources of protein. Additionally, consuming enough calories and carbohydrates is important to provide energy for workouts and muscle repair.

How long does it take to see results when trying to gain muscle mass?

The time it takes to see results when trying to gain muscle mass can vary depending on factors such as genetics, training intensity, and diet. However, with consistent effort and a proper training program, noticeable results can typically be seen within 8-12 weeks.
